Read Your Way to a Golf Career

In the past golf was simply a pastime and having a career in the sport pretty much meant having one of many golf course jobs such as a caddie or groundskeeper. Now the world of golf has exploded into everything from state of the art sportswear to gift baskets full of coveted golfing accessories. In a world where many are taking after jobs and careers that offer much in the way of personal satisfaction, finding a viable career in golf is anything but impossible. With a number of fantastic books offering ideas on how to obtain the perfect golf related career, it would seem that this sport has just about something for everyone.

This is especially true with the number of educational institutions that have sprung up over the years. While it would seem out of the mainstream to attend a golf college, it is in fact just as legitimate as any other kind of college education. From the various aspects of golf course management to becoming a teacher of golf, a golf career doesn’t necessarily mean being the one out on the green with million dollar deals. Some in golf careers are quite happy to keep a golf course green, while others find satisfaction keeping a golf course in the green.
